Considering the Wedding Chapel

Wedding chapels offer a classic, timeless setting that many couples gravitate toward. Their beauty often lies in their simplicity—small, intimate spaces that allow you to focus on the emotional significance of the ceremony. When considering wedding chapels, think about the style that resonates most with your story. Some couples love ornate chapels with stained glass and high ceilings, while others prefer modern, minimalist spaces.

Another benefit of wedding chapels is the convenience they provide. Many offer complete packages that include decor, seating, music, and officiant services. This can simplify the planning process significantly, especially for couples who prefer a more structured or turnkey experience. You may also find chapels that cater to particular themes or religious backgrounds, which can make your ceremony feel even more personal.

Before choosing a chapel, be sure to visit during the time of day you hope to hold your ceremony. Lighting can dramatically influence the feel of the space. Ask about guest capacity, decor rules, and whether they allow customization. These details help you picture the ceremony clearly and decide whether the chapel aligns with your vision.

Ordering a Custom Bridal Gown

One of the most personal aspects of any wedding is the bridal gown. Ordering a custom tailored bridal gown gives you full control over the details that matter most—fit, fabric, silhouette, and style. Unlike purchasing a dress off the rack, custom gowns allow you to incorporate meaningful elements such as lace from a family heirloom, beading inspired by your culture, or a silhouette that feels uniquely “you.”

Working with a designer for your custom tailored bridal gown typically involves several fittings, mood boards, fabric discussions, and tailoring sessions. This process ensures that the dress not only looks stunning but feels comfortable throughout your wedding day. Brides often find that the customization experience becomes one of the most treasured parts of their planning journey.

When starting the process, bring inspiration photos but also keep an open mind. Designers may suggest fabrics or shapes you hadn’t considered that flatter your body beautifully. Be sure to start early—custom gowns require time for designing, fittings, and alterations. The final result, however, is a one-of-a-kind piece you’ll cherish forever.

Visiting Wedding Venues

Your venue sets the entire tone of your celebration. Touring a local wedding venue gives you a real sense of how your ceremony and reception will feel. Whether you’re dreaming of a rustic barn, a sleek rooftop, a romantic garden, or a classic ballroom, visiting the space in person helps you understand layout, lighting, acoustics, and guest flow.

A local wedding venue also comes with practical benefits. Many offer in-house coordinators, decor packages, and recommended vendors who know the space well. Because they’re familiar with the best ways to use the venue, they can guide you through decisions about seating arrangements, sound systems, ceremony placement, and more.

As you explore each location, picture your guests’ experience—from the moment they arrive to the final celebration of the evening. Consider logistics such as parking, accessibility, restrooms, and backup plans for weather if you’re considering an outdoor space. Each venue offers its own charm and personality, so trust your instincts when you walk into the right one.

Choosing the Catering

Food is often one of the elements guests remember most. Selecting the right catering services gives you the chance to create an exceptional dining experience that fits your wedding style. Whether you’re hosting a formal seated dinner, a buffet, or creative food stations, catering services can help bring your vision to life.

When meeting with caterers, discuss dietary restrictions, menu flexibility, portion sizes, and presentation options. Tastings are a must—they give you a chance to refine flavours, explore seasonal ingredients, and experience how dishes will appear on your wedding day. Caterers can also help you pair beverages, time the meal service, and plan a seamless event flow.

Your catering services should reflect both your preferences and your guests’ comfort. The food doesn’t have to be extravagant; it just needs to be delicious and thoughtfully chosen. A great caterer can elevate even simple dishes into memorable experiences.

Renting a Tuxedo

While brides often spend months selecting a gown, grooms also have meaningful attire decisions to make. Tuxedo rentals offer an accessible and stylish option for formalwear, especially for weddings with dress codes like black tie or semi-formal. Renting ensures that everyone in the wedding party matches, and it often includes accessories like shoes, cufflinks, and bow ties.

When exploring tuxedo rentals, consider fit options, fabric types, and how the tuxedo complements the wedding colours. Grooms and groomsmen should schedule fittings well in advance to allow time for alterations. Many rental shops offer package deals, making it easy to coordinate suits for the entire wedding party.

Comfort is essential, especially during long celebrations filled with photos, dancing, and mingling. Choose tuxedo rentals that feel polished yet breathable. A well-fitted tuxedo helps you look your best and feel confident throughout your special day.
